Detailed explanation-1: -We celebrate World Puppetry Day on March 21 every year. This day aims to recognize puppetry as a global art form. It is also an attempt to pay tribute to and honor puppeteers from around the world.

World Puppetry Day is observed every year on March 21st, with the goal of promoting puppetry and honouring puppeteers all across the world. The day was first observed in 2003 when the Union Internationale de la Marionnette (UNIMA) established it.

Detailed explanation-3: -WORLD PUPPETRY DAY HISTORY Puppet theater artist, Javad Zolfaghari from Iran, came up with the idea for World Puppetry Day. He proposed a discussion for the day in the year 2000 during the UNIMA World Congress. In 2002 UNIMA declared March 21st as World Puppetry Day.

Detailed explanation-4: -Puppetry is a very ancient form of theatre which was first recorded in the 5th century BC in Ancient Greece. Some forms of puppetry may have originated as long ago as 3000 years BC. Puppetry takes many forms, but they all share the process of animating inanimate performing objects to tell a story.
